The alumina price on a fob Australia declined below $260 per tonne on Friday March 27 after the market continued to react to falling aluminium prices. Fastmarkets' alumina index, fob Australia fell to $258.83 per tonne on Friday, following a 25,000 tonne tender from producer Vinacomin concluding at $258 per tonne fob Go Dau, Vietnam. Namzinc's Skorpion zinc refinery in Namibia, a subsidiary of India's Vedanta Resources, is set to go into care and maintenance just two weeks after resuming operations. According to a joint statement issued by both the mine and the Mine Workers Union of Namibia, cited by national newspaper the Namibian, several failures had compromised a significant portion of its open cast mine.
